Bill Summary
To (1) provide that (A) no medical debt shall be sold more than twice, (B) no action to collect any medical debt shall be commenced later than three years after the date on which such debt was incurred, (C) no owner of any medical debt shall recover any sum that exceeds the actual cost incurred in providing the health care for which such debt was incurred, and (D) no credit rating agency shall consider medical debt in calculating a consumer's credit score, and (2) establish additional transparency requirements applicable to purchasers of medical debt.
AI Summary
This bill aims to provide significant protections for consumers with medical debt by implementing several key restrictions. The legislation would prohibit medical debt from being sold more than twice, limiting the number of times a debt can be transferred between creditors. It would also establish a three-year statute of limitations for debt collection actions, meaning no legal proceedings to collect medical debt can be initiated more than three years after the debt was originally incurred. The bill further restricts debt owners from recovering more than the actual cost of the healthcare services provided, preventing additional fees or markup. Another critical provision prevents credit rating agencies from including medical debt in credit score calculations, which could help protect consumers' credit ratings from being negatively impacted by medical expenses. Additionally, the bill would create new transparency requirements for entities purchasing medical debt, though the specific details of these requirements are not elaborated in the provided text. These provisions collectively aim to provide financial relief and protection for individuals struggling with medical expenses, recognizing the often unexpected and burdensome nature of healthcare costs.
